ODU Monarchs (10-5/2-1) host the Dukes of James Madison Wednesday night at 7 p.m.In a Colonial Athletic Association matchup at the Constant Convocation Center.

Last season, Old Dominion and James Madison split their season series with the home team winning each time out. The Monarchs topped the Dukes in the College Insider.com Tournament 81-43 last March.

Four starters reached double-figures led by Gerald Lee's 19 and a career-high 14 points for redshirt freshman Kent Bazemore to return the Old Dominion men's basketball team to the win column with an 87-71 defeat of Towson Jan. 4.

SERIES VS. JAMES MADISON

ODU leads 49-24 Last year, JMU defeated ODU, 70-62 in the Constant Center.

ODU then beat the Dukes, 80-74 in Harrisonburg. The Monarchs

Defeated JMU in the CIT semi-finals, 81-43 at the Constant Center.
